Output 84e857adb17551f60d694185b1bc946603e8f19acd0fd60155abe16fdb49504f:12

value
189726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 484789b4b34dcd955bb21f67662d1e35a5ac1e61 OP_EQUAL
address
38HCGtyUVmG4CYAM1iH6KY31JDQGCrWHau
transaction
84e857adb17551f60d694185b1bc946603e8f19acd0fd60155abe16fdb49504f
spent
true